What is Adjustment Disorder?

Adjustment Disorder is a temporary condition characterized by emotional and behavioral symptoms that occur as a reaction to stressors. Unlike other mental health disorders, it is directly linked to identifiable life events that involve making changes. These changes can be choices the person makes or ones that happen out of nowhere or are involuntary. The prevalence of adjustment disorder in primary care treatment ranges from 3-10%. Within outpatient mental health treatment programs, approximately 5-20% of patients have an adjustment disorder.

Impact on Daily Life

When left unaddressed, adjustment disorder can significantly impact how a person functions on a daily basis. Individuals may find it hard to carry out their usual responsibilities at work, home, or school. Relationships may suffer due to emotional distance or irritability, and self-care routines might be neglected. Diagnosis and Evaluation of Adjustment Disorder

Before beginning treatment, the treatment team will assess if you meet the established DSM-5 adjustment disorder criteria, allowing them to create a personalized treatment plan to meet your needs. You may meet Adjustment Disorder criteria if:

  • You’ve had a strong emotional or behavioral reaction to a stressful event that occurred within the last three months.
  • Given the situation, you feel more upset or stressed than you would expect.
  • You may find it difficult to get along with others, do your job, or handle daily tasks because of these feelings.
  • The difficulties you’re experiencing aren’t due to another mental health issue and aren’t just an increase in symptoms of a problem you already have.
  • Your reactions go beyond the typical feelings of sadness after a loss.

If you feel this describes you, you may have an adjustment disorder, but it is not absolute.
